Selecting the Ideal Container Size and Managing Logistics
Choosing the correct dumpster size is the difference between a seamless project and a frustrating logistical bottleneck. Most providers in the Minnesota market offer four standard capacities: 10, 20, 30, and 40 cubic yards. For a simple garage cleanout or a small kitchen remodel in a classic Saint Louis Park home, a 10 or 20-yard container usually suffices. If you are dealing with a major home addition or a commercial building project, you will likely need to jump to 30 or 40 yards. A common mistake newcomers make is underestimating the volume of waste; it is always better to rent a slightly larger container than to have to pay for a second partial haul, which effectively doubles your transportation costs.
Beyond volume, you must consider weight limits. Solid waste is heavy. If you are disposing of concrete, dirt, or brick, you cannot fill a 30-yard dumpster to the brim, as the truck will exceed legal weight limits for Minnesota roads. Be sure to discuss your debris type with the hauler upfront. Furthermore, consider the physical mechanics of the container. Roll-off dumpsters are equipped with rear doors that swing open, which is a life-saver when you need to walk heavy or bulky items inside rather than heaving them over the high side walls. In the winter months, keep in mind that our Minnesota climate can turn a dumpster of snow-soaked debris into a frozen, overweight nightmare. If possible, cover your dumpster during a snowfall.
Residential and Construction Considerations in Saint Louis Park
Saint Louis Park has a unique mix of residential zoning, and residents should always be mindful of driveway placement. If you cannot fit the container on your private pavement and must place it on a city street, you will likely need a right-of-way permit from the local authorities. Always clarify this with your rental provider, as they often handle the permit application process or at least possess the expertise to tell you what specific signage or safety cones might be required by city ordinances.
For contractors and developers, the needs shift toward construction and demolition (C&D) debris. You are dealing with shingles, lumber, drywall, and metal—each of which has specific tipping fee structures. OSHA requirements also play a role; ensure that if you are working on a site, the dumpster is placed in a high-visibility, level area that allows for safe loading and unimpeded emergency vehicle access. If your project is ongoing, look for haulers that offer flexible rental periods and reliable “swap out” services, where they replace a full bin with an empty one mid-stream to keep your crew working without delays. Commercial Waste and Service Partnerships
Commercial projects—whether it is a retail store refresh or a multi-unit property management upgrade—require a different level of consistency. Businesses often look for long-term partnerships that include scheduled pickups, front-load containers for everyday refuse, or even on-site compactors to reduce the frequency of trips to the landfill. When selecting a provider, ask specifically about their recycling capabilities. Because Saint Louis Park emphasizes sustainability, many haulers now offer segregated debris options for clean wood, metal, or concrete, which can significantly lower your overall disposal fees compared to generic landfill dumping.
When you prepare to book, ask the hauler three critical questions: What is the exact weight limit included in the base price? Are there specific items like appliances, tires, or hazardous electronics that are prohibited or incur “per item” surcharges? And finally, what happens if the project runs over its scheduled time? Weather delays are a reality in Minnesota, and a project that takes a week might suddenly take ten days during a spring thaw. Knowing the hauler’s policy on daily extensions or overage weight bills will save you from an unpleasant surprise on your final invoice.
